This is a 1960s Kay/Harmony chrome tailpiece with two screws — good condition. The correct style of tailpiece used on Kay and Harmony archtop and thinline guitars of the 1960s. Wear is cosmetic and consistent with a 60-year-old chrome part — the tailpiece is structurally sound and functional. Two screws included. A practical period replacement for Kay and Harmony guitar restorations where correct-era hardware is needed, priced accordingly for the condition.   The third screw hole was trimmed off the foot of this tailpiece, presumably to fit it on a shallow guitar.
